Introduction to the Centennial Sophora japonica: There are three unique features in the main courtyard: first, there is a century-old Sophora japonica in front of the dedication hall, which is shaped like the word "righteousness", symbolizing Zhuge Liang's lifelong loyalty, and also contains the sworn friendship between Liu, Guan and Zhang; second, the purlins above the dedication hall are A five-foot-long log: Third, there are two pillars in front of the main hall with very special wood grains. The one on the east side is shaped like a phoenix, and the one on the west side is shaped like a long dragon. Many tourists take photos here. The women take the phoenix and the men take the long dragon. .
